The people who have accepted an invitation to join your network are called your "direct connections." To send a personal note with your invitation to connect on LinkedIn, don’t click “Connect.” Instead, tap into the person’s profile, tap the “More…” menu, then tap “Personalize invite.”, You can retract a LinkedIn invitation to connect by navigating to the “My Network” tab in your top navigation bar, clicking “Manage all” on the top right in the “Invitations” section, then clicking “Sent.”, If you’re logged in, you can jump straight to your unaccepted invitations by going here: https://www.linkedin.com/mynetwork/invitation-manager/sent/. Whereas to connect with someone means you're in their network and can communicate with them directly. Once you’re connected, you gain access to their complete profile, network, and ability to message them directly. When you invite someone, they have the opportunity to say "I don't know" you. Under the “My Network” tab, you can review any incoming invitations you might have. Personalizing does mean writing a specific reason you want to connect and what you aim to gain from the connection. Answer the questions above as best as you can and try to connect some dots by bringing up things like: How your professional goals align or intersect, Similar education or past work experience, What you admire about their work or LinkedIn “brand”.
